About Fishing at Lac de Cintegabelle
Lac de Cintegabelle is a lowland reservoir in Haute-Garonne, situated in the gentle countryside of Occitanie between Toulouse and the Pyrenees foothills. This productive water offers anglers solid opportunities for mixed coarse and predatory fishing in a readily accessible setting.

What fish can I catch at Lac de Cintegabelle?+
The water holds pike, perch, carp, roach, tench, catfish, zander.

Do I need a French fishing licence to fish Lac de Cintegabelle?+
Yes — all anglers fishing in France require a valid Carte de Pêche (French fishing licence), available from cartedepeche.fr. You must also be affiliated with the local AAPPMA (AAPPMA de Cintegabelle). Annual, weekly and daily licences are available online before your trip.
